How do 4th, 5th, and 6th grade students' categories of cognitive reflections in interviews on derivational morphology compare to their upper level spelling inventory orthographic knowledge?

Eighty-seven 4th, 5th and 6th grade students were administered the Derivational Relatedness Interview (DRI) (Templeton, Smith, Moloney, Van Pelt, & Ives, 2009). The purpose of this instrument is to explore students' understanding of derivational morphology. During the same week, the subject...
